Chennai Love Story Box Office Collection: Kiran Abbavaram and Sri Gouri Priya’s Romance Drama

The Telugu romantic drama Chennai Love Story, directed by Ravi Namburi and starring Kiran Abbavaram and Sri Gouri Priya, has received a strong response at the box office. Despite facing competition from major releases, the film has managed to attract audiences with its emotional storytelling and heartfelt performances.

According to an official box office poster shared by Sri Gouri Priya, Chennai Love Story has earned ₹25.2 crore gross worldwide within the first two days of its theatrical release.

Chennai Love Story Box Office Performance

The official collection figure highlights the film’s impressive start at the box office. The movie has performed well among audiences, especially considering the strong competition from bigger releases.

However, box office tracking reports have shown different numbers. According to industry tracker Sacnilk, Chennai Love Story collected around ₹16.62 crore worldwide during its first two days.

The difference between the official poster and industry estimates could be due to variations in reporting methods, including the possibility that the official figure includes premiere collections and additional earnings.

The film also saw an increase in theatre availability, with show counts reportedly rising from 1,638 shows on Friday to 1,762 shows on Saturday, indicating growing audience interest.

Storyline of Chennai Love Story

Chennai Love Story revolves around the emotional journey of two individuals from different backgrounds.

The story follows an emotionally distant young woman played by Sri Gouri Priya, who crosses paths with an aspiring filmmaker portrayed by Kiran Abbavaram.

Their unexpected meeting leads to a meaningful connection as they help each other overcome personal struggles. The film explores themes of love, healing, hope, and second chances.

Rather than focusing only on romance, the movie highlights how relationships can help people rediscover themselves and move forward in life.
